Output 42627357efb387fab04d6ab7c73bd3ea398f40dca6ea067ffdeaddccdc69b232:0

value
23887580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a6da8da1ee4ea2539400e45300247a111752400 OP_EQUAL
address
MK4W37bfw5wYvMsZVJXTa5EExSYGcKtknN
transaction
42627357efb387fab04d6ab7c73bd3ea398f40dca6ea067ffdeaddccdc69b232
spent
true